Student Assistant for Atelier and Guided Tours at the Museum of Ethnography
Do you want to help create experiences and contexts where the world comes closer?
At the Museum of World Culture, we work to bring the world's cultures to life – with knowledge, care, and in dialogue. Our four museums in Stockholm and Gothenburg are places where history, the present, and the future meet through collections, stories, and research.
We offer public experiences that spark curiosity and reflection, create engagement with global issues, and provide new perspectives on our shared world. Here, cultural heritage, societal development, and human rights take center stage – alongside the people in our surrounding world.
We believe in working together across boundaries. Today, we are approximately 150 employees who contribute in various ways to our shared mission.
We are now looking for you who want to contribute to the atelier and guided tour activities at the Museum of Ethnography.
1 position(s).
RESPONSIBILITIES
The Public Encounters department brings together many of the functions that create the museum's public offerings. On the department, developers within lifelong learning are responsible for a reflective and multifaceted educational activity outside of school pedagogy, including the atelier activities. The role involves assisting the developers with administration as well as conducting guided tours and other educational initiatives. The position is located in Stockholm.
The employment type for this position is a fixed-term student employee position.
QUALIFICATIONS
Essential Requirements, Formal
- Enrolled at a university or college during the autumn term of 2026 with the intention to continue studying for at least three more terms.
- At least three terms of higher education studies in one of the following subjects: history, art, ethnology, anthropology, or religious studies, or alternatively four terms on a cultural studies program, subject teacher program with a focus on history, or equivalent.
- Prospective master's students in a subject relevant to the position will be given preference.
Meritorious
- Previous experience working with children and young people.
- Interest in and knowledge of the Museum of Ethnography's focus.
- Experience in administrative work.
- Proficiency in languages other than Swedish and English.
- Experience from the cultural heritage sector.
Essential Requirements, Personal Attributes
- Collaboration
- Communication
- Interpersonal skills
- Planning
These personal attributes are crucial for performing the job duties to the best of your ability.
Good ability to express yourself orally and in writing in English and Swedish is a prerequisite.
